We Exist to Lift Every Young Girl Up

In underserved communities across Atlanta, thousands of young Black girls face a critical shortage of educational resources, mentorship, and opportunity. Black Girl Social Club Jr was founded to change that — one girl, one family, one community at a time.

We provide after-school tutoring, tuition grants, school supplies, and transformative field experiences that open doors and ignite ambition. Our work is rooted in the belief that education is the most powerful tool for lasting change.

Our Core Programs

From after-school tutoring to life-changing field trips, every program is designed to unlock the full potential of every girl we serve.

Young girl studying at a desk
Education

After-School Tutoring & Mentorship

Weekly sessions covering core academic subjects combined with personal development coaching from dedicated mentors who look like them and believe in them.

Financial Aid

Tuition & Educational Grants

We provide direct financial assistance for school fees, uniforms, books, and supplies — removing the barriers that stand between a child and her education.

Experiential Learning

The Journey Program

Educational field trips to museums, science centers, historical sites, and cultural institutions that expand horizons and inspire dreams beyond the classroom.
